Pizza, Beer and the Genesis of the Daleks
On Mr Baker’s birthday I thought it would be ideal to watch what is arguably one of the best Doctor Who stories ever. The six part ‘Genesis of the Daleks’, and what better way to watch it than with a pizza and a beer.
These days you just wouldn’t get a story split into 6 parts, but back in 1975 it was perfectly normal. Genesis of the Daleks was a complex story with a lot of characters who come and go throughout the whole six parts. It’s a great story too.
So why didn’t he destroy the Daleks? Well I guess we’re all glad he didn’t right?
